Commercial Gas Plumbing in Kansas City, MO

Commercial gas plumbing services cover a range of projects involving the installation, repair, and maintenance of gas lines in commercial properties such as restaurants, retail spaces, and industrial facilities. These services are essential for ensuring the safe and efficient delivery of natural gas or propane used for heating, cooking, and other operational needs. Property owners often request these services when setting up new gas-powered equipment, upgrading existing systems, or addressing issues like leaks, blockages, or outdated piping that could impact safety and performance.

Before requesting commercial gas plumbing work, property owners should understand the scope of their gas system, including the type of gas used, the size and layout of existing piping, and any specific safety considerations. It’s important to identify the purpose of the gas system-whether for heating, appliances, or process equipment-and to communicate any recent problems or planned upgrades. Proper planning and clear information can help ensure the project meets safety standards and operates smoothly for the specific needs of the property.

Project Types

Common Commercial Gas Plumbing Jobs

Commercial Gas Line Installation - ensures safe and reliable gas supply for commercial appliances and equipment.

Gas Line Repair and Replacement - addresses leaks, corrosion, or damage to maintain proper gas flow.

Commercial Kitchen Gas Plumbing - installs and maintains gas connections for ovens, stoves, and other kitchen appliances.

Gas Meter Setup and Upgrades - manages the connection and upgrades for commercial gas meters to meet demand.

Emergency Gas Leak Services - responds quickly to detect and repair gas leaks to prevent hazards.

Gas Appliance Hookups - connects commercial gas appliances safely and efficiently for optimal operation.

FAQ

Commercial Gas Plumbing Questions

What types of commercial gas plumbing services are available? Services include installation, repair, and maintenance of gas lines for commercial kitchens, heating systems, and other business facilities in Kansas City, MO.

How can I tell if a gas line needs repairs? Signs include gas odors, irregular pilot light operation, or decreased appliance performance, indicating a need for professional inspection and repair.

Are new gas lines suitable for all types of commercial buildings? Yes, gas lines can be installed in various commercial settings, including restaurants, warehouses, and offices, ensuring safe and efficient operation.

What safety considerations are involved with commercial gas plumbing? Proper installation, regular inspections, and adherence to local codes help ensure safe operation of gas systems in commercial properties.
